In some fire departments, a Hose Wagon may also be called a hose layer, which carries large-capacity high-pressure hose wagons to incidents where hydrants or other water sources are not close enough to the fire. It will lay out its hose at the nearest hydrant or water source then drive to the fire with the hose laying off the back; upon arrival it will connect to a fire appliance to supply it with the water needed for the firefighting operations.
